Choosing the Right Water Pressure Regulator
Selecting the ideal water home regulator is vital for protecting your system. High water pressure can damage fixtures and appliances, leading to expensive repairs. Consider the input pressure – typically ranging from 60 to 150 PSI – and the preferred output pressure, usually around 40 to 85 PSI. Multiple regulator models exist, including basic acting and pilot operated, so evaluate your particular needs before selecting a investment. Finally, ensure the regulator's size matches your existing water connections.

Water Pressure Relief Valve vs. Pressure Reducer: What's the Difference?
Many homeowners are confused about the purpose of a water pressure relief valve and a pressure reducer, often conflating them. A pressure relief valve is a fail-safe device designed to automatically vent water when pressure exceeds a predetermined threshold pressure regulator valve , primarily to prevent damage to your plumbing system and appliances. Conversely, a pressure reducer – sometimes called a pressure regulating valve – is used to *lower* the incoming water pressure to a desired level, providing a stable flow throughout your dwelling. Think of the relief valve as a last resort; it’s there to handle emergency situations, while the reducer is a proactive measure for ongoing pressure management .
